I have an hAP AC Lite RB952Ui-5ac2nD-TC. I want it to be just an "access point", sort of like a "wireless/wired switch" with no DHCP server. The hAP lite connects to my main router via Ethernet cable. The main router is the DHCP server so I don't want the hAP AC Lite to give out IP addresses. I plan to administer the device only through WinBox so I don't think I need to assign an IP address to the hAP AC Lite. I'm new with Mikrotik routeros.
Below is how I set it up:
1. Reset Configuration and not loading any default configurations
2. Added a bridge and added eth1, eth2, eth3, eth4, eth5, wlan1, wlan2 to the bridge.
3. Modified the default security profile with dynamic keys, WPA2, SSID, password, etc. Then assigned this profile to wlan1 and wlan2.
It seems to functionally work exactly how I want with both wireless and wired devices getting assigned a IP address from the main router and being able to reach the Intranet and Internet.
